James purchases a ship at auction, but finding manacles and chains on board triggers visceral, nightmarish flashbacks related to the slave trade and his past traumas.
James encounters Zilpha at a concert, urging her to run away with him. Her refusal and the underlying tension between them suggest a dark, shared history that haunts both siblings.
The central conflict of the episode revolves around the reading of Horace Delaney’s will. While James is named the sole heir—inheriting the strategically vital Nootka Sound—the proceedings are derailed by the arrival of , an actress claiming to be Horace’s widow.
